Bullish Signal: Dolly Khanna's Entry Boosts RAIN Industries Shares
Analyzing: “Rain Industries share price jumps 6% as Dolly Khanna's name appears in company's Q4FY26 shareholding pattern” by livemint_markets · 9 Apr 2026, 1:18 PM IST (23 days ago)
What happened
Rain Industries' share price surged by 6% following the disclosure that renowned investor Dolly Khanna acquired a 1.05% stake (35.35 lakh shares) in the company during the March 2026 quarter. This information, part of the quarterly shareholding pattern, signals a significant institutional interest in the company.

Key Evidence
- •Dolly Khanna purchased 35,35,895 shares (1.05% stake) in Rain Industries.
- •The acquisition occurred during the January-March 2026 quarter.
- •Rain Industries share price jumped 6% on the news.
- •Khanna's name appeared in the company's Q4FY26 shareholding pattern.
